Address

ecash:qqee080tw00mlnfz6zeu3t4cwc6vqulfdguvw70aanCopy

Total Received

30000020.89 XEC

Total Sent

0 XEC

№ Transactions

6

Final Balance

30000020.89 XEC

Transactions
Filter